Facts about False Hope

✔️

Who wrote False Hope lyrics?


False Hope is written by Laura Beatrice Marling.
✔️

When was False Hope released?


It is first released on March 24, 2015 as part of Laura Marling's album "Short Movie" which includes 13 tracks in total. This song is the 1st track on this album.
